The image of a parabolic lens is traced onto a graph. The function f(x) = (x + 8)(x – 4) represents the image. At which points d
Anna71 [15]

Answer:

\large \boxed{\sf \ \ \ (-8,0) \ \text{ and } \ (4,0) \ \ \ }

Step-by-step explanation:

Hello,

from the expression of f(x) we can say that there are two zeroes, -8 with a multiplicity of 1 and 4 with a multiplicity of 1.

So the image of the parabolic lens crosses the x-axis at two points:

   (-8,0)

and

   (4,0)
